The real question isn't "should you automate" — it's "where do you stay in the loop?"

Not every automation needs to run hands-off. In fact, the safest and most effective setups deliberately build human decisions into the workflow at the points where mistakes would hurt. This pattern is called **human-in-the-loop**, and it's worth understanding before you delegate anything important.

There are three levels of oversight worth knowing:

- **Human-in-the-loop:** A person reviews and approves an action *before* it takes effect — for example, an AI drafts a response or proposes a change, and you click approve before it goes anywhere. - **Human-on-the-loop:** The AI acts on its own, but a supervisor reviews outcomes afterward to catch problems and flag exceptions. - **Human-out-of-the-loop:** Full autonomy, with no human check at execution time.

Notice that these sit on a spectrum. You don't have to choose between "do nothing" and "trust it blindly." You pick where control matters most and keep a human there.

What an approval gate actually looks like in practice

Here's the key insight from how modern agent platforms are built: an AI worker can pause its own run, ask for a decision, and then resume from the exact same state once you've responded.

Concretely, that means a workflow can reach a point where real-world impact is about to happen — and then stop. The system routes a request to an authorized person, they approve or reject, and only then does the action execute. If the AI is mid-task and needs a decision, it doesn't barrel forward; it waits.

The practical elements that make this safe and auditable include:

- **Approvals routed only to authorized people** — not just "anyone with access," but the right human with the right permission. - **Time-boxed decision windows** — the approval request doesn't sit forever; it prompts within a reasonable window or escalates. - **A log of every intervention** — so you can see who approved what, when, and why. That record is gold for audits and for trust.

In plain terms: the AI does the heavy lifting, drafts the work, and proposes the action. You keep the final say on the steps that carry real consequence.

Where approvals make the biggest difference for a small business

For an operator, the cost of a wrong automated action isn't just a technical hiccup — it's a bruised relationship with a customer, an awkward compliance question, or a data mistake that takes real time to unwind. Not every step needs a human. But these are the kinds of actions where a checkpoint pays for itself:

- **Anything sent to a customer or client** in your voice — proposals, pricing, replies to complaints. - **Financial or billing changes** — invoices, refunds, price updates. - **Data modifications or deletions** that are hard to reverse. - **Public-facing content or posts** that represent your brand. - **Anything touching sensitive or regulated information.**

The pattern is simple: if a mistake would cost more than a few seconds of your attention, it's a candidate for an approval gate.

How to design this safely instead of avoiding automation entirely

A common instinct is to solve the control problem by not automating at all. That leaves you with the same repetitive burden — and your competitors quietly automating the safe 80%.

The better path is to set boundaries from the start:

1. **Choose approved tools, not a Wild West.** Keep automation on platforms and third-party apps you've vetted. 2. **Limit access.** Only give the AI worker the connections and permissions it genuinely needs — not a blanket key to everything. 3. **Document workflows.** Write down what each automation does and where the human checkpoints are. If it can't be explained, it shouldn't run. 4. **Test in a safe environment first.** Run new workflows in isolation before they touch real customers or live data. 5. **Require human review for sensitive outputs.** Especially anything financial, customer-facing, or regulated. 6. **Keep a fallback path.** Know what happens if the AI misbehaves — how you pause, override, or pull the plug. 7. **Audit outputs regularly.** Check for accuracy and drift over time, not just on launch day.

When you layer these practices together, the AI stops being a black box you're scared to trust and becomes a well-supervised assistant you can actually rely on.
